Clear Air, Clear Choices

So, why does reducing humidity matter? The bottom line is that it sets the stage for success in coating applications. By lowering humidity levels, dehumidification allows for effective surface blasting. Why does that matter? Well, blasting surfaces is crucial for preparing them to receive coatings.

When the air is drier, it fosters an optimal environment for adhesion. Less moisture in the air means less risk of interfering with the coating material. No one wants a poorly adhered coating that could lead to all kinds of complications down the line—like blistering, deterioration, or, worst of all, early failure.

Beyond the Blasting: What Else Does Dehumidification Do?

While we’ve focused a lot on surface blasting so far, dehumidification does much more than just clear the way for that. It also reduces air temperature, which can positively impact the application environment. A cooler setting can not only make it more pleasant for workers—who wants to sweat buckets while they’re at work?—but also significantly enhance the curing process.

When you combine that with the clear benefits of moisture control, you’re really setting yourself up for success in achieving the desired results in coating applications.
